“Coaching is an accepted, legal profession in Turkey.”

Underlining that when coaching is mentioned, different approaches such as therapy, mentoring, treatment or education may come to mind, ICF Professional Coach Hande Koşalay concluded her words as follows:

“Coaching stands out as a profession that is legally accepted in Turkey and receives serious training. In this profession, the focus is on the future rather than the past. Coaches help people identify their goals and the obstacles they face. The quality of life of people who overcome the identified obstacles increases. "All individuals and institutions who want to gain clarity, determination, awareness, change or develop in their business or private life, on their journey of self-discovery can receive coaching services."
